コード例 #1
0
ファイル: views.py プロジェクト: joaormira/sonates
def issuer_register(request):
    if request.method == 'POST':
        form = IssuerForm(request.POST)
        form.is_valid()
        obj = Issuer(**form.cleaned_data)
        obj.save()
        return HttpResponseRedirect('/emitente/%d/' % obj.pk)
    else:
        return direct_to_template(
            request
            , 'registers/issuer_form.xhtml'
            , {'form': IssuerForm()}
        )
コード例 #2
0
ファイル: test_models.py プロジェクト: joaormira/sonates
class IssuerTest(TestCase):
    def setUp(self):
        self.obj = Issuer(
            name = 'Fatec Ourinhos'
        )
    
    def test_create_issuer(self):
        'Issuer must have name.'
        self.obj.save()
        self.assertEqual(1, self.obj.id)
        
    def test_unicode(self):
        'Must be return a unicode.'
        self.assertEqual(u'Fatec Ourinhos', unicode(self.obj))
コード例 #3
0
ファイル: test_models.py プロジェクト: joaormira/sonates
 def setUp(self):
     self.obj = Issuer(
         name = 'Fatec Ourinhos'
     )